Russo, James; Bobis, Janette; Downton, Ann; Hughes, Sally; Livy, Sharyn; McCormick, Melody; Sullivan, Peter – Australian Primary Mathematics Classroom, 2019
This article reports on a project which involved introducing challenging tasks in the early years' classrooms of twenty Victorian primary schools. The obstacles teachers encountered and how they overcame those obstacles are discussed.

Russo, James – Australian Primary Mathematics Classroom, 2016
This article describes activities in which students deepen their relational understanding of the equals sign through exploring inequalities in a competitive dice game, built around the familiar fairy-tale "The Three Little Pigs" and "The Big Bad Wolf." Russo, James – Australian Primary Mathematics Classroom, 2016
The Smarties-Box Challenge encourages students to apply several different mathematical capabilities and concepts--such as, estimation, multiplication, and the notion of being systematic--to solve a complex, multistep problem.
